Meaning & usage

adj/ˈvɛ.ne.to/
  1. of Veneto (region of Italy); from Veneto

  2. blue, blue-green, sea-blue

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Latin venetus.

noun/ˈvɛ.ne.to/
  1. native or inhabitant of the region of Veneto, Italy (usually male)

    masculine
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Latin venetus.

noun/ˈvɛ.ne.to/
  1. Venetan (language)

    masculine · uncountable
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Latin venetus.
